browser-mcp
Unified MCP server for browser automation (Playwright + CDP + CLI) and bookmark management across Chrome, Firefox, Edge, and Brave, including cross-browser sync, deduplication, and a React dashboard.

Browser automation + bookmark management — over MCP. A unified MCP server for controlling Chrome, Firefox, Edge, and Brave: browse pages, click elements, take screenshots, and manage bookmarks across all major browsers. Ships with a React webapp dashboard.
Features
Browser Automation (Playwright + CDP + CLI)
| Tool | Description |
|---|---|
browse_page(url) |
Navigate and extract visible text |
click_element(selector) |
Click elements by CSS selector |
extract_text(selector) |
Extract text from any element |
fill_input(selector, text) |
Type into input fields |
press_key(key) |
Press keyboard keys |
screenshot() |
Viewport PNG screenshot |
browse_url_cli(url, browser) |
Headless CLI mode (no Playwright overhead) |
list_browsers() |
Detect installed browsers and profiles |
Bookmark Management (4 Browsers)
17 operations across Chrome, Firefox, Edge, and Brave:
- CRUD: list, get, add, edit, delete bookmarks
- Search: full-text search by title/URL
- Cross-browser sync: migrate bookmarks between any two browsers
- Deduplication: find duplicate URLs (Firefox)
- Tag management: list, find similar, merge, clean up tags (Firefox)
- Age analysis: find old or forgotten bookmarks, get stats (Firefox)
- Link checking: detect broken links (Firefox)
- Export: bookmarks to JSON/CSV (Firefox)
Bookmarks are read/written directly to the browser's native storage:
- Firefox: SQLite (
places.sqlite) with brute-force unlock for read-while-running - Chrome/Edge/Brave: Chromium
BookmarksJSON file
Webapp Dashboard (React + Vite)
A full React SPA on port 10781 with:
- Dashboard: health status, installed browser detection
- Bookmarks panel: list bookmarks by browser with live search

Architecture
Browser Control Layers
| Layer | Chrome/Chromium | Firefox |
|---|---|---|
| Bookmark read/write | Direct JSON file | Direct SQLite |
| Headless automation | Playwright (primary) + CDP WebSocket | Playwright (primary) + geckodriver |
| CLI quick ops | chrome --headless --dump-dom |
firefox --headless --screenshot |
Ports
| Port | Service |
|---|---|
| 10780 | Backend (FastAPI + MCP HTTP) |
| 10781 | Frontend (Vite React dev server) |
